Why Choose Premium-Grade Cylindrical Cells?
Premium-grade cylindrical cells offer numerous advantages over standard battery options. They are designed with advanced materials and manufacturing processes that enhance their energy density, charging speeds, and overall lifecycle. This results in a battery that can deliver more power while maintaining reliable performance over extended periods.
Enhanced Reliability
Choosing premium-grade cylindrical cells means opting for reliability. These batteries are rigorously tested to withstand extreme conditions without compromising performance. Whether in high-temperature environments or during rapid discharge cycles, they perform consistently, making them ideal for critical applications such as medical devices and aerospace technology.
Improved Efficiency
Efficiency is another vital aspect where premium-grade cylindrical cells excel. Their superior design minimizes energy loss during charging and discharging, which means devices powered by these batteries can operate longer on a single charge. This efficiency is particularly beneficial for electric vehicles, where maximizing each charge translates directly into better range and reduced costs.
Applications of Premium-Grade Cylindrical Cells
Consumer Electronics
In consumer electronics, devices such as laptops, smartphones, and tablets can greatly benefit from the use of these advanced batteries. The longer lifespan and consistent performance ensure that users have a reliable experience, minimizing interruptions due to battery failure.
Electric Vehicles (EVs)
The automotive industry is another significant beneficiary of premium-grade cylindrical cell technology. As vehicle manufacturers strive for longer ranges and faster charging times, incorporating these batteries into their designs is essential. Their ability to deliver higher power outputs while managing thermal performance is crucial for the next generation of electric vehicles.
